Four Oman Sail athletes will represent Oman at the 2022 Asian Games

Four Oman Sail athletes have been chosen for Oman’s national team at the 2022 Asian Games in Hangzhou, China. They will compete in three sailing events, aiming to qualify for the 2024 Paris Olympics and gain valuable international experience.

The athletes are:

  • Waleed Al Kindi and Musab Al Hadi in the 49er class.
  • Abdul Majeed Al Hadhrami in men’s windsurfing (iQFOiL event).
  • Abdul Latif Al Qasmi in the ILCA 4 category.

Leading the delegation is Hashim Al Rashdi, Oman Sail’s Head of Performance, with assistance from Munther Al Kindi, the specialist coach for ILCA 4.

Hashim Al Rashdi mentioned that Olympic qualification in Men’s Windsurfing is a key goal for Oman Sail, and they are also focused on strong performances in the 49er and ILCA 4 events.

The competition will be held from September 21 to 27, 2023, at the Ningbo Sailing Centre. Abdul Majeed Al Hadhrami has the opportunity to secure Olympic qualification in the iQFOiL competition. Oman will be represented in seven sports at the 2022 Asian Games, which were postponed by a year due to the COVID-19 pandemic. The event will offer Paris 2024 Olympic quota berths.
